Taylor Swift's "Fearless" Might Just Be My Favorite
I must just be a hopeless romantic because I can never get enough of songs about being so completely in love that you do crazy things. Like dance in a storm in your best dress. Or songs that capture the boost of courage that love gives you. Like how a first kiss can make you a little more brave. So I am so glad Taylor Swift has finally released the title track off Fearless. It's the fifth one from the album, which is only about a year old, and while all the songs have done remarkably well on the charts, I have to say this might just be my favorite. It's not a particularly traditional-sounding tune instrumentally. There is too much guitar for that. But the story of this kind of love that's fearless, flawless and really something keeps it grounded in country.

D Trotter says:
Although I regard The Beatles, along with Dylan, as the most important musical icons of the last 50 years , I have to say that an honest comparison of Taylor’s first two albums with the Fab Four’s initial offerings is a pretty close contest.
While the first two albums of both Ms Swift and the Beatles focused on the subject of young love and its’ attendant angst and exhilaration, Taylor’s songwriting development, in terms of song construction and lyrical nuance, seems a bit more sophisticated than the Beatles were at that stage of their development. Their first hit single, “Love Me Do”, is a bit simplistic compared to “Tim McGraw”.
In terms of hit singles, the Beatles’ 1st English album “Please Please Me” has to rate an edge over even Taylor’s powerhouse debut, but Taylor’s second album “Fearless” is a much stonger entity overall (both artistically and in the number of hit songs) than the Beatles’ sophomore release “With the Beatles”.
Moreover, Swift wrote MORE originals for her first two albums than the Beatles did — which is quite a statement since the Beatles had TWO of the greatest pop/rock songwriters of all time in McCartney and Lennon,and a third in Harrison who was no slouch (even if he did cop “My Sweet Lord” from “He’s So Fine”).
Of course the Beatles just kept growing as artists, with their greatest contributions still to come. Time will tell if Taylor fades away, like the CyberBullies say she will, or if she constantly changes and grows liker the Beatles did. Taylor has said she hopes people will see her, at the end of her career, as “someone who kept surprising them”. Doesn’t sound like an artist planning on waiting around to be labeled and boxed, any more than the Beatles did.
